Оператор Union: его назначение и применение

SQL является языком программирования, позволяющим взаимодействовать с базами данных. Один из самых мощных операторов в SQL — это UNION. Этот оператор позволяет объединять результаты двух или более запросов в один итоговый результат. Таким образом, UNION позволяет выполнять сложные запросы и получать более гибкие и полезные результаты.

Оператор UNION особенно полезен, когда вам нужно объединить данные из нескольких таблиц или запросов. Например, если у вас есть две таблицы, содержащие информацию о клиентах и продажах, вы можете использовать UNION, чтобы объединить эти данные в одну таблицу. Это обеспечит вам более полную и обобщенную информацию о вашей клиентской базе.

Кроме того, использование оператора UNION может помочь вам сгруппировать данные и выполнить агрегирование. Например, если у вас есть таблицы с информацией о продажах по категориям товаров, вы можете использовать UNION, чтобы объединить данные для каждой категории и выполнить агрегирование, например, суммирование продаж или подсчет количества проданных товаров в каждой категории.

Таким образом, использование оператора UNION в SQL может значительно расширить возможности запросов к базе данных, позволяя объединять данные из разных таблиц или запросов, группировать данные и выполнять агрегирование. Это делает оператор UNION незаменимым инструментом для работы с базами данных и получения полезной информации.

Объединение результатов запросов

Оператор UNION в SQL позволяет объединять результаты двух или более запросов в один набор данных. При помощи UNION можно выполнить объединение двух таблиц или представлений с одинаковой структурой в один результат.

Объединение результатов запросов осуществляется при помощи оператора UNION, который включает два ключевых слова UNION и ALL. Ключевое слово UNION удаляет дубликаты из объединенного результата, а ключевое слово ALL позволяет оставить все строки, включая дубликаты.

Объединение результатов запросов может быть полезно во множестве сценариев. Например, можно объединить данные из нескольких таблиц, чтобы получить полный список клиентов или товаров из разных источников данных. Также объединение результатов запросов может использоваться для создания отчетов или аналитических данных, позволяя получить общую картину на основе различных источников информации.

Компактное объединение данных

Оператор UNION в SQL позволяет объединять данные из нескольких таблиц или запросов в один результат. Использование UNION может быть полезно, когда требуется совместить данные из нескольких источников и получить компактный результат.

Допустим, у вас есть две таблицы с информацией о клиентах — одна содержит их личные данные, а другая — данные о покупках. Чтобы получить итоговый отчет о клиентах, вы можете использовать UNION, чтобы объединить эти данные в одну таблицу.

Кроме того, UNION можно использовать для объединения результатов нескольких запросов в один. Например, можно объединить результаты запросов, в которых выбираются данные из разных таблиц или с разными условиями фильтрации.

Использование оператора UNION позволяет компактно объединить данные, избегая создания дополнительных таблиц или запросов. Это позволяет упростить структуру базы данных и повысить производительность запросов.

Важно отметить, что оператор UNION объединяет данные, удаляя дубликаты. Если вы хотите сохранить все строки, включая дубликаты, можно вместо UNION использовать оператор UNION ALL.

Оцените статью